Russia Holds First Wartime Parliamentary Election Amid Drone Attacks

Russia begins a three-day parliamentary election amid the ongoing war in Ukraine and reports of drone attacks.

  • Russia has initiated its first parliamentary election since the 2022 invasion of Ukraine, with voting extended over three days to boost turnout.
  • The Kremlin is expected to maintain strong control as the political opposition has been largely suppressed or marginalized.
  • Voting is also being conducted in Russian-occupied regions of Ukraine, which has drawn condemnation from the international community.

What to watch next

  • Impact of drone attacks on voter turnout and physical polling center safety.
  • International response and recognition of votes cast in Russian-occupied Ukrainian territories.
  • Final tally of seats for the United Russia party in the State Duma.
